What this means for you

If you are a creditor

Submit your proof of debt to the liquidator. Once liquidation begins, no creditor can start or continue legal action without the court's permission. Unsecured creditors rank after secured and preferential creditors and are usually paid last, often only a portion.

Owed money by a company in liquidation

If you are an employee

Employees are preferential creditors for certain unpaid wages and holiday pay, and may be able to claim from the Redundancy Payments Service if roles are made redundant.

Employee rights and redundancy pay

If you are a customer

Deposits paid are usually unsecured claims. Contracts may be terminated by the liquidator. Contact the liquidator about outstanding work or refunds.

What customers can recover

If you are a supplier

Goods supplied before the liquidation began are an unsecured claim. Check whether any retention-of-title clause lets you identify and recover specific goods.

What does liquidation mean for creditors of Vinum Limited?
Liquidation is the formal wind-up of a company. Once it begins, the liquidator collects assets, settles claims in statutory order (secured, preferential, then unsecured) and distributes whatever remains. Unsecured creditors often recover only a portion of what they are owed, and sometimes nothing.
How long does liquidation take?
Most liquidations run for 12 to 24 months, longer where the company has complex assets, litigation, or ongoing trading. Annual progress reports are filed by the liquidator until the company is dissolved at the end of the process.
Will creditors get paid in Vinum Limited's liquidation?
Secured creditors are paid from the assets they hold a charge over. Preferential creditors (employee wages up to limits, pension contributions, HMRC for certain taxes) come next. Unsecured creditors share whatever remains, which may be nothing. The Statement of Affairs, when filed, sets out the liquidator's estimate at the point of appointment.
